ComfyUI
116k starsGPL-3.0Node-based diffusion GUI, API, and backend with workflows for image, video, audio, 3D, and production pipelines.
Traffic pattern
Wins search and community traffic by being the workflow hub: templates, custom nodes, API, desktop/cloud paths, and model integration pages.
OpenDrama move
Turn DEV4 and Canvas into a visible drama workflow: script -> cast -> scenes -> video -> edit -> publish, with shareable templates for each trope.
License guardrail
GPL code cannot be copied into a closed product; use it as product inspiration only.
Open-Sora
29.1k starsApache-2.0Open-source video generation project focused on making efficient video production available to researchers and builders.
Traffic pattern
Turns research credibility into traffic through papers, benchmarks, model releases, and a clear democratization message.
OpenDrama move
Publish benchmark-style creator pages: prompt quality, character consistency, episode completion, and cost per finished minute.
License guardrail
Do not imply OpenDrama trains or ships Open-Sora unless it is actually integrated.
Wan2.1
16.2k starsApache-2.0Open and advanced large-scale video generative models with strong community adoption in AI video workflows.
Traffic pattern
Gets creator attention by being practical in image-to-video, local workflows, and ComfyUI community recipes.
OpenDrama move
Own the 'consistent character short drama' angle with reference-image guides and before/after episode examples.
License guardrail
Model outputs and licenses still need provider-specific review before commercial use.
LTX-Video
10.4k starsApache-2.0Official LTX video generation repository, widely referenced for fast creator-facing video model workflows.
Traffic pattern
Attracts builders with speed, model releases, and concrete generation/editing examples instead of broad AI claims.
OpenDrama move
Market OpenDrama around fast iteration: draft scenes, retake weak shots, and publish a watchable pilot in one session.
License guardrail
Avoid using LTX brand names as if OpenDrama is endorsed by Lightricks.

Krea Realtime Video
552 starsCC-BY-NC-SA-4.0Open-source realtime AI video model focused on low-latency generation.
Traffic pattern
Creates attention through immediacy: realtime demos are easy to share, clip, and understand.
OpenDrama move
Add low-latency preview moments: prompt-to-shot preview, hook testing, and animated poster teasers before full generation.
License guardrail
Non-commercial licensing means do not integrate or reuse code for production without separate rights.
